Our SEP client is part of the image file. When we deployed it to our branches, we only see one record on the SEPM, and sometimes the client is changing the computer name.

You have to delete the Hardware ID registry value before creating the image. You can also refer on the KB article below.

He means...
...his single SEP client record within the 'Clients' section of the SEPM is changing its name.
This is expected behaviour when an image is taken of a machine with SEP installed and usd for further OS deployment, without first performing the steps Pete has pointed out
